Executive summary

  • Q2 2026 delivered 14.7% year-over-year daily sales growth, driven by share gains, contract wins, and broad-based demand across manufacturing and construction end markets.

  • Operating margin held steady at 21.0% as SG&A leverage offset gross margin headwinds, and ROIC expanded to 31.4%, the highest in over a decade.

  • Technology and digital initiatives, including FMI devices and eBusiness, continued to scale, supporting customer retention and operational efficiency.

  • Leadership transition as Dan Florness steps down as CEO, with Jeff Watts set to continue the current strategic direction.

  • Net income increased 15.9% to $382.8 million, with diluted EPS up to $0.33 from $0.29 in Q2 2025.

Financial highlights

  • Net sales for Q2 2026 were $2,386.9 million, up 14.7% year-over-year, with gross margin declining 75 bps to 44.6% due to unfavorable price/cost and customer mix.

  • Operating income increased 15.1% to $501.8 million; net income grew 15.9% to $382.8 million; diluted EPS was $0.33.

  • SG&A as a percentage of sales improved to 23.5%, reflecting strong cost control and productivity.

  • Operating cash flow was $265.7 million, representing 69% of net income, impacted by higher receivables from strong late-quarter sales.

  • $305.1 million returned to shareholders in Q2, representing 79.7% of net income, mainly via dividends and share repurchases.

Outlook and guidance

  • Market conditions remain stable to modestly positive, with U.S. PMI above 53 and industrial production slightly positive.

  • Gross margin expected to remain consistent with historical trends, with ongoing focus on price cost neutrality.

  • Weighted FASTBin and FASTVend device signings goal for 2026 set at 27,000–29,000 MEUs.

  • 2026 capital expenditure guidance raised to $310–$330 million, focused on facility upgrades, trucking, and IT investments.

  • Ongoing tax rate anticipated at approximately 24.6%.
